Why no one sees it
It's invisible because it's distributed. Five hours a week per person across forty people is two hundred hours a week. At $50 fully loaded, that's $10K a week. Half a million a year.
But nobody experiences "half a million a year." They experience "another report I have to put together by Friday."
Why the audit works
The audit makes the distributed cost legible. We add it up, write it down, and put a number on it. Once you can name the thing, you can act on it.
That's not a methodology either. It's an act of measurement. Which is the first thing most strategy work skips.
